Temperatures (climate control) In climate control commands, say temperatures as in the following examples. "Temperature seventy four" (74). - For Fahrenheit (°F) "Temperature twenty one point five" (21.5). - For Centigrade (°C) "Temperature nineteen point zero", "Temperature nineteen point oh", or "Temperature nineteen" (19.0). - For °C VOICE [PLAY] DIRECTORY Lists the personal nametags stored with each memory location. VOICE DELETE DIRECTORY Deletes the personal nametags stored with each memory location. HELP DIRECTORY Gives spoken information about the directory voice commands. HELP RADIO Gives spoken information about the radio voice commands. HELP RADIO MEMORY Gives spoken information about the radio memory commands. HELP TAPE/CASSETTE Gives spoken information about the cassette tape voice commands. Example: • HELP TAPE • HELP CASSETTE HELP CD [CHANGER/DJ] Gives spoken information about the CD player voice commands. (if so equipped) HELP AUDIO Gives spoken information about the audio voice commands. HELP CLIMATE [CONTROL] Gives spoken information about the climate control voice commands. Dialog commands YES/NO Confirms a command after the prompt "Please say YES or NO". CANCEL Cancels a command after the prompt "Please say YES, NO or CANCEL". CORRECT/CORRECTION To clear the last group of numbers entered when using the phone enter command. STORE To store the phone number, say STORE after entering the phone number. VOICE COMMAND DESCRIPTIONS In the command descriptions, optional words are shown in square brackets [ ]. Data items that you need to enter, such as phone numbers, are shown in italics. For information on entering numbers in commands, see "How to say numbers". General commands [VOICE] FEEDBACK ON/OFF Turns voice feedback successively on and off. VOICE DELETE MEMORY A/B Deletes the trained voice stored in memory A or B. Help commands HELP Gives spoken information about the voice activation system. 4-56 Monitor, climate, audio and voice-activated control systems
